To genuinely appreciate the scope of their work, one must understand the distinct licensing categories within the electrical trade in this sun-drenched country. While a basic electrician deals with electrical wiring within a residential or commercial property, installs fittings, and troubleshoots internal circuits, a Level 2 accredited provider (ASP) operates on the supply side of the meter. This indicates their know-how lies in the service lines, the connection indicate the network, and the important parts that bridge the gap in between the distribution network and your residential or commercial property.
Think of it in this manner: when a new advancement requires power, or an existing home needs an upgrade to its electrical supply, it's the Level 2 ASPs who are contacted. They are authorized to deal with overhead and underground service lines, install or replace service fuses, and even connect brand-new electricity meters. This isn't work for the faint of heart; it involves direct interaction with live mains power, requiring a remarkable level of training, adherence to rigorous security protocols, and a deep understanding of the network's complexities.
The duties of these experienced tradespeople are diverse and crucial. For example, if a house owner decides to install solar panels and wants to connect them to the grid, a Level 2 ASP is required to make the required changes to the service connection. Similarly, if a property experiences a power blackout due to a broken service line from a storm, it's these experts who are dispatched to repair and bring back the connection, frequently working in difficult conditions to ensure very little interruption to homeowners.
In addition, Level 2 ASPs are essential when it concerns updating power products. Older homes, integrated in a time of fewer power-hungry home appliances, often have inadequate electrical infrastructure to meet modern-day needs. When a homeowner wishes to include an electrical automobile charging station or set up a new cooling system, they may require an upgrade to their service capacity. This includes modifying the connection from the street to the residential or commercial property, a task exclusively performed by a Level 2 electrician. They evaluate the existing facilities, figure out the suitable upgrades, and safely perform the essential modifications, making sure the residential or commercial property can deal with the increased load without compromising safety.
Their expertise also extends to disconnections and reconnections. If a structure is being destroyed, the electrical energy supply requires to be safely disconnected from the network. Conversely, when a new building is built, a Level 2 ASP is accountable for developing the preliminary connection. This includes meticulous planning, coordination with electricity companies, and strict adherence to policies to ensure the process is seamless and safe.
The path to becoming a Level 2 ASP is a requiring one, reflecting the high stakes involved in their work. It usually includes finishing a standard electrical apprenticeship, getting significant market experience, and then carrying out specialized training and accreditation programs. These programs cover advanced subjects in network infrastructure, security procedures, and particular electrical wiring rules and guidelines governing the supply side of electrical energy. The accreditation process is rigorous, frequently requiring practical assessments and theoretical examinations to guarantee a thorough understanding of the complex jobs they are licensed to perform. Continuous expert advancement is likewise a requirement, as innovation develops and brand-new guidelines are presented, ensuring these specialists remain at the leading edge of their field.
